Abstract
Authors Raúl Podetti Sr. (87) and Jr. (60) add up to a century devoted to the shipbuilding industry, in which they have pursued their career as naval architects and marine engineers. Here they contribute their view as active players in the sector, having managed private and state-owned shipyards, as well as professional and industrial business entities.
This paper is about shipbuilding policies in Argentina. It is divided in three chapters: Industry, Policies and Future.
The first one, Industry, describes its evolution and the main players providing a thorough qualitative and quantitative analysis of the sector’s performance.
